How much do secure software developer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 7, 2026, the average yearly pay for secure software developer in Lexington, MA is $125,663.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$101,100.00 and $146,100.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a secure software developer?

To thrive as a Secure Software Developer, you need strong programming abilities, a solid understanding of cybersecurity principles, and experience with secure coding practices,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with tools like static code analyzers, vulnerability scanners, and security frameworks, as well as certifications such as CSSLP or CEH, are commonly required. Attention to detail, problem-solving, and effective communication are vital soft skills in this role. These skills and qualifications are crucial to building resilient software and protecting organizations from evolving security threats.

What are some common challenges secure software developers face when integrating security into the software development lifecycle?

Secure Software Developers often encounter challenges such as balancing application performance with security controls, keeping up with constantly evolving threats, and ensuring secure coding practices are consistently followed across development teams. They must also work closely with other developers, QA testers, and DevOps professionals to implement security requirements without slowing down project timelines. Regular code reviews, automated security testing, and ongoing collaboration with stakeholders are essential to overcoming these challenges and delivering robust, secure software.

Principal Software Engineer, Secure Payments

ABCorp

Boston, MA • On-site

$146K - $196K/yr

Full-time

Re-posted 5 days ago


Job description

Job Summary:
ABCorp is a global leader in secure manufacturing and innovation, with a legacy of over 230 years. They are seeking a Principal Software Engineer to lead a full-stack product team focused on building next-generation financial and card issuance SaaS solutions, blending technical execution with team leadership.
Responsibilities:
• Lead and contribute hands-on to a full-stack product team building secure financial and card issuance SaaS platforms.
• Architect and implement scalable, cloud-native solutions across frontend, backend APIs, data, and infrastructure.
• Partner closely with Product and UX within an empowered product team, owning discovery, technical direction, and delivery outcomes.
• Guide development of modern web applications using React and/or Angular alongside robust backend APIs and distributed services.
• Design solutions with architectural fluency across Azure, AWS, and GCP.
• Drive engineering excellence in security, reliability, scalability, and observability within a regulated financial environment.
• Establish best practices for CI/CD, automated testing, DevSecOps, and infrastructure-as-code.
• Mentor and develop engineers through architecture reviews, pairing, feedback, and technical coaching.
• Ensure secure-by-design development aligned with PCI, EMV, and financial compliance standards.
• Integrate SaaS capabilities with secure financial and card production workflows across global manufacturing sites.
• Serve as the technical decision-maker and escalation point within the team.
• Partner with clients and internal stakeholders to translate card issuance needs into structured product requirements and scalable technical solutions.
Qualifications:
Required:
• 10+ years of software engineering experience, including 3+ years in a technical leadership role within cloud-native SaaS environments.
• Proven success launching and scaling secure, high-availability platforms in regulated financial or enterprise environments.
• Strong full-stack expertise across modern web and distributed systems.
• Frontend: React and/or Angular.
• Backend: RESTful APIs, distributed systems, service-oriented architecture.
• Data: SQL and NoSQL systems.
• Deep experience with Azure cloud architecture, with working knowledge of AWS and GCP.
• Demonstrated ability to lead and mentor engineers while remaining hands-on in architecture, design, and development.
• Strong understanding of CI/CD, DevSecOps, observability, and infrastructure-as-code (e.g., Terraform, Bicep).
• Experience operating within cross-functional product teams alongside Product and UX, influencing technical direction and delivery outcomes.
•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ics, or equivalent practical experience.
• Ability to work onsite in Boston, MA.
Preferred:
• Experience in payments, fintech, card issuance, authentication, identity, or similar regulated domains is highly valued, including familiarity with standards such as PCI-DSS, EMV, ISO 27001, or SOC 2.
• Experience designing multi-tenant SaaS architectures, event-driven systems (e.g., Kafka), and integrating software platforms with hardware or secure manufacturing environments is a plus.
• Native fluency with modern AI-accelerated engineering practices, including tools such as GitHub Copilot Enterprise, Azure OpenAI, ChatGPT Enterprise, Claude (including Claude Code), Cursor, and emerging agentic development frameworks. Experience leveraging AI for code generation, refactoring, testing, documentation, system design exploration, and embedding AI capabilities directly into SaaS products.
Company:
ABCorp is a printing company specializing in smart cards, ID cards, and gift cards. Founded in 1795, the company is headquartered in Boston, USA, with a team of 501-1000 employees. The company is currently Late Stage.
